Detailed scene description

What this coloring page shows

This printable coloring page shows a Christian Christmas journey scene arranged around the Nativity. Three crowned wise men are seen from behind in the foreground, walking along a winding path toward a stable where Mary, Joseph, and baby Jesus are gathered around the manger. A large Bethlehem star shines above the roof, with smaller stars scattered across the sky. Two praying angels hover symmetrically near the top corners, adding a peaceful celestial frame. On the hillsides, shepherd children stand with staffs beside fluffy sheep, while palm trees and simple village buildings suggest Bethlehem in the background. The lower border is richly decorated with Christmas candles, holly leaves, berries, wreaths, bows, star ornaments, and a large poinsettia-like flower at the center. The composition offers many satisfying areas to color, from robes and crowns to animals, plants, rooftops, candles, and sky details. Its balanced layout and recognizable Christmas symbols make it especially useful for holiday lessons, church activities, and family coloring time.

Coloring ideas

How to color this page

Use warm yellows or golds for the large Bethlehem star and candle flames.
Color the wise men’s robes in rich jewel tones to make them stand out from the path.
Add soft browns and tans to the stable, manger, staffs, and village buildings.
Use greens and reds for the holly, wreaths, bows, and poinsettia decorations.
Give each angel robe a light pastel shade to keep the sky area gentle and bright.
